That would be nice to do :-) - moving these larger generic build-time
dependencies to being downloaded with bootstrap could really help improve
build times!
That being said, IIRC there is some interest in building pre-export/export
build capability for other more-mozilla-specific/unstable tooling.
Emilio Cobos Álvarez
writes:
> Hi,
>
> In bug 1478813 (now on inbound), I've added a new toolchain job and
> code to install cbindgen[1] via `mach bootstrap`, and it will become a
> hard build dependency in the near future.
>
> We use it on the style system to generate C++ structs / enums from th
On 8/17/18 2:53 PM, Xidorn Quan wrote:
I'm actually thinking about pulling bindgen out from build-dependency and make
it use binary as well. bindgen was made a build-dependency and build in the
process because at that time, bindgen wasn't stable enough, and we usually need
to fix it for stylo
On Fri, Aug 17, 2018, at 10:19 PM, Emilio Cobos Álvarez wrote:
> Adding support for general crates.io crates to be built this way and
> appear somewhere on the objdir seemed way more build system hackery than
> what I could do in a reasonable timeframe with my limited knowledge of
> the build sy
On 8/17/18 1:37 PM, Jan Beich wrote:
Emilio Cobos Álvarez
writes:
Hi,
In bug 1478813 (now on inbound), I've added a new toolchain job and
code to install cbindgen[1] via `mach bootstrap`, and it will become a
hard build dependency in the near future.
We use it on the style system to generate
Hi,
In bug 1478813 (now on inbound), I've added a new toolchain job and code
to install cbindgen[1] via `mach bootstrap`, and it will become a hard
build dependency in the near future.
We use it on the style system to generate C++ structs / enums from the
Rust definitions (as opposed to bind
6 matches
Mail list logo